MLB: Pittsburgh 6, San Diego 3

SAN DIEGO, April 10 (UPI) -- Dave Williams allowed one run on three hits in 5 2/3 innings Sunday and Pittsburgh held off San Diego, 6-3.

Pittsburgh went in front with four unearned runs in the fourth inning. Tim Redding took the loss even though Pittsburgh did not score an earned run against him.

A throwing error by Khalil Greene prolonged the fourth and David Ross then highlighted the inning with a two-run single. Williams contributed an RBI single in the frame.

San Diego left 11 runners on base.

It marked the first time this season Pittsburgh had managed to score more than three runs this season.
